Transaction 30171891e8e535cb2295d8ca6a827ad722d08ef6390528fd8f00f6ebb15fe427

1 Input
2 Outputs
  • 30171891e8e535cb2295d8ca6a827ad722d08ef6390528fd8f00f6ebb15fe427:0
  • value  11670
    address  14o1BYxpb5DrnenRt5rnFjeQ34uRHA1U1r
  • 30171891e8e535cb2295d8ca6a827ad722d08ef6390528fd8f00f6ebb15fe427:1
  • value  1065940
    address  321XZkqSspeuZcpP6JNs1f28nJFXAuEVVh